Added — detection breadth
Kotlin (.kt/.kts) is now scanned at all. It was absent from the extension
map, so a Kotlin service or Android app scanned clean regardless of contents. kotlin.sql_injection (CWE-89) and kotlin.command_injection (CWE-78) match
both the $var/${var} interpolation idiom — which the Java concat-only
patterns miss entirely — and + concatenation. (#52, #93)
Go SSRF — go.taint.ssrf (CWE-918): http.Get/Head/Post/PostForm, *Client.Do, http.NewRequest. (#95)
Go and Java path traversal — go.taint.path_traversal / java.taint.path_traversal (CWE-22). The Java pattern accepts a qualified
prefix, so new java.io.FileInputStream(...) matches, not only the imported
short form. (#95)
PHP XXE — php.xxe (CWE-611), keyed on LIBXML_NOENT/LIBXML_DTDLOAD or libxml_disable_entity_loader(false). Since PHP 8 / libxml 2.9 external
entities are off by default, parsing untrusted XML is not itself the bug —
explicitly re-enabling entities is. (#95)
SinkSpec.skip_if — an optional negative guard for taint sinks where a tainted
identifier on the line does not imply taint in the dangerous position. (#97)
Added — executors
AiderExecutor, registered as aider. Fail-closed on both SIGNETRY_ENABLE_AIDER=true and the CLI responding. Commit authority stays with
the pipeline (--no-auto-commits, --no-dirty-commits), shell suggestion is
disabled, read-only runs use --dry-run, the --model value is rejected unless it
cannot alter the built command, and the prompt is redacted from the replay
command. (#53, #96)
Fixed — SSRF precision
The Python SSRF rule now resolves the URL argument independently for keyword and
positional forms. requests.request was previously checked at args[0] — the
HTTP method — making that target effectively dead for positional calls. Adds httpx put/patch/delete/head/options/request and urllib.request coverage.
Thanks @AdvaitVarhade. (#86, #89)
urllib.request.Request removed from the SSRF sink list: taint already
propagates to the urlopen sink, so listing the constructor reported one
vulnerability twice on adjacent lines, where the (file, line, category) dedup
cannot collapse it. (#94)
A constant host with a tainted query string is no longer reported as Go SSRF. http.Get("https://api.example.com/search?q=" + q) pins the destination, so it
is not SSRF — while http.Get("https://" + userHost) still is, because the
attacker controls the host. (#97)
Fixed — CI
The advisory reviewer could never comment on a fork PR. Fork PRs get a
read-only GITHUB_TOKEN regardless of the permissions: block, so pull-requests: write was silently dropped and the comment call returned 403 —
every outside contribution showed a red review check. Split into an untrusted
job (no write permission, uploads an artifact) and a trusted workflow_run job
that posts it and never executes PR code. Deliberately not pull_request_target.
(#92)
The advisory review step's exit 0 # never fail the PR had never run: GitHub
invokes run: steps as bash -e, so a non-zero exit from the reviewer aborted
the step first and any Block verdict turned the check red. (#92)
